Want a great way to preserve the fresh basil flavour long after the garden is finished.

Try this salt method!

1/2 cup loosely packed fresh basil leaves
1/2 cup coarse sea salt or kosher salt

Really, you can use any ratio depending on how herb forward you want to go!

1. Wash the basil and dry it extremely well.
2. Add basil and salt to a food processor and pulse until the basil is finely chopped and evenly distributed. The salt will turn a gorgeous bright green.
3.Spread in a thin layer on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
4.Dry in a dehydrator or oven at around 105°F.
5. Once completely dry, pulse briefly again if it has clumped.
6. Store in an airtight glass jar in a cool, dark cupboard.

My favourite way to use it is sprinkled on tomato + fresh mozzarella with a drizzle of olive oil. It would also be perfect for:

🥑Avocado toast
🥚 Scrambled or fried eggs
🌽 Grilled corn
🥔Roasted potatoes
🍅Bruschetta
🍹Rim for a Caesar (yes, please!!)

🤩Pro Tip: don’t jar it until it is bone dry. Fresh herbs introduce moisture, and drying it thoroughly is what makes this a shelf-stable herb salt rather than a refrigerated mixture.

P.S. be adventurous! try doing this with other herbs too. Rosemary, thyme, garlic scapes, dill, mint all work well.

I took my worm bin to the CBScommunitygarden this week for Show and Tell. 🪱

Worm castings are different from “fertilizer”. They are a biologically active amendment rich in plant-available nutrients and beneficial microbes.

These microbes help plants digest and absorb nutrients and resist disease. Kinda like what your gut microbes do for you! Cool, hey? 😎

This means stronger, healthier plants, higher yields, and more nutrients on your plate. 🤩

These curly green stems are only around for a short time each summer, and they’re one of the garden’s best-kept secrets. Mild, slightly sweet, and full of fresh garlic flavour, they’re delicious grilled, chopped into salads, blended into pesto, or added to stir-fries.
